Output 18acaa1856d9ac82412d7cc981d33bbc0f72cff83b65cfe04da8b905fa2646af:2

value
30395629
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c2e6aa2bf1db4a459cc2a0c2403ada1ffbe5d77 OP_EQUAL
address
MN8yFS7p6eqypSemd1jXD6iSVuEvbbmmWW
transaction
18acaa1856d9ac82412d7cc981d33bbc0f72cff83b65cfe04da8b905fa2646af
spent
true